In a groundbreaking move, a Helsinki-based artisan roastery has unveiled a new coffee blend developed by artificial intelligence, marking a significant shift in the traditional manual work of the coffee industry. Kaffa Roastery’s “AI-conic” blend, crafted with four types of beans led by Brazil’s Fazenda Pinhal, is the result of a collaboration between the roastery and local AI consultancy Elev.
The AI utilized models similar to ChatGPT and Copilot to create a blend tailored to coffee enthusiasts’ tastes, pushing the boundaries of conventional flavor combinations. Founder Svante Hampf expressed excitement about the trial, highlighting the potential of AI to revolutionize the coffee roasting process.
Surprisingly, the AI chose to blend four different types of coffee beans, deviating from the usual two or three, resulting in a well-balanced mix of sweetness and ripe fruit. Following blind testing, Kaffa’s experts confirmed that the tech-assisted blend required no human adjustments, showcasing the AI’s ability to enhance traditional practices.
Elev’s spokesman, Antti Merilehto, emphasized the blend’s ability to introduce new perspectives to seasoned professionals and offer coffee lovers unique taste experiences.
